MAGIC NUMBER: Island marksman reaches 200 goals!

Anglesey-based striker James Ryan reached a special landmark today.

The Caergybi front man notched his 200th career goal in North Wales senior football in a 6-1 derby victory over Holyhead Town.

James, 38, who hails from Valley, only began playing local football in 2016-17 after leaving the Army.

Since then, he has hit 114 goals for Caergybi, 74 in a Bryngwran Bulls shirt, eight in Holyhead Town colours and four during a brief spell at Glantraeth.

James’ career highlight to date is the 72 goals he amassed for Caergybi in 2018-19, which won him the Bob Brodie Trophy for the highest marksman on Ynys Môn.

It was a record total for winning the trophy at the time and came the season after he finished second in the table after bagging 54 for Bryngwran.

James has reached double figures in each season he has played except 2021-22 and the current one, where he has five for Caergybi, but plenty of time to bang in a few more.

He said: “I will always say winning the Bob Brodie is my greatest achievement – ‘the one I wanted to win’ for sure.

“I always said to get to 200 I’ll be happy to achieve, but as I am I won’t say no to a few more goals before finishing!”

James would also be delighted to add some more winners’ medals to his collection with Caergybi.

The Millbank side are into the NWCFA Junior Cup Final, where they meet Blaenau Ffesfiniog Amateurs in May, as well as in contention for the tier 5 North Wales Coast West Division One title.

JAMES RYAN – GOALS RECORD 2016-17 to PRESENT DAY

2024-25: 5 – Caergybi (up to and including February 8, 2025)
2023-24: 11 – Caergybi
2022-23: 15 – Caergybi
2021-22: 8 – Holyhead Town
2019-20: 11 – Caergybi/ 4 – Glantraeth
2018-19: 72 – Caergybi
2017-18: 54 – Bryngwran Bulls
2016-17: 20 – Bryngwran Bulls
TOTAL = 200
